Job description
As a Cloud Architect for T Cloud Public, you will shape the next generation of our public cloud by enhancing and evolving the physical and virtual networking layers of our OpenStack-based platform.
Your responsibilities include:
- Designing, operating, and further developing OpenStack-based network services on the T Cloud Public platform in close collaboration with vendors and internal experts.
- Planning and driving automation initiatives using modern frameworks to improve reliability and speed.
- Enhancing the platform’s network architecture with strong focus on IT security and robustness.
- Working closely with specialists across the Deutsche Telekom Group on topics related to public cloud and open-source technologies.
- Preparing technical materials, presenting architectural concepts, and advising management on strategic technology decisions.
- Acting as a senior architect within an agile squad — supporting, mentoring, and guiding colleagues as part of everyday work.
- Handling hands-on tasks at the console to validate and support architectural decisions.

- Completed studies in a technical, engineering, or scientific subject — or equivalent professional training.
- 3–5 years of professional experience in IT with strong exposure to modern cloud technologies.
- Deep knowledge of software, cloud, and container architectures.
- Experience with infrastructure automation (e.g., Ansible, Terraform).
- Strong knowledge of Python programming language, paradigms, constructs, and idioms
- Strong customer orientation and the ability to understand real-world use cases.
- Knowledge of agile development methods and experience working in agile teams.
- Mentoring, presentation, and communication skills — you can explain complex concepts clearly.
- Ability to evaluate technical solutions and propose creative, future-proof approaches.
- OpenStack knowledge and open-source programming experience are strong pluses.
- Fluency in written and spoken English.
